The history of Labor Day is fascinating, and kids can learn a lot from it. In the late 19th century, workers in the United States faced poor working conditions, long hours, and low wages. Labor unions and workers' rights advocates, such as Samuel Gompers and Mary Harris Jones, fought tirelessly for better working conditions, fair wages, and social justice. Their efforts led to the passage of landmark legislation, such as the Fair Labor Standards Act, which established minimum wage and overtime protections for workers.
